Unanimous approval. <br /> <br />Project #2 - Alamosa Riverkeepers Application Terrace Irrigation Company - <br />request for $64,300 - Alamosa River Instream Flow Project <br /> <br />Cindy Medina, Joe McCann, Rob Rinehart, Paul Sinder, (also Alan Miller, John Carney, <br />Chip Poulson, Tracy Wilcox from Montgomery Watson) - instream flow team <br /> <br />-passed out an amended budget <br /> <br />Background - 5 years ago $5 million was put into a trust to be spent exclusively for the <br />watershed; rest divided between feds and state for money spent on Summitville; from <br />the $5 million, have to have 50% match for all funds. Director John Shawcroft, <br />Commissioner Robert Bagwell and Mike Gibson past Board member. Foundation <br />serves as liaison between community and trustees; helped develop a Master Plan; <br />history etc ; costs $250,000; prioritized needs in water shed; need is an instream flow; <br />during that time in Capulin, drought, wells going dry, teamed up with Terrace Irrigation <br />Company to develop this approach to instream flow. <br /> <br />Travis - presented regarding ISF Program; Colorado Legislature authorized ISF <br />program in 1973 recognizing the traditional change of water uses in Colorado, urban <br />growth, dealing with "preserving the natural environment to a reasonable degree". There <br />were a whole series of amendments in1973.
